Sunningdale station is equipped with modern amenities to enhance your travel experience. Whether you're setting off on an early morning journey or returning home in the evening, the ticket office is open from 6:00 am during weekdays and slightly later on weekends. For those who prefer the ease of pre-booking tickets online, collection is a breeze with the station's handy ticket machines.
Accessibility does not take a back seat at Sunningdale. The station is categorised as Step-Free for key parts, with level access to both platforms through side entrances and support through ticket machines compatible with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Rest assured, if you're traveling with limited mobility, the rail staff on board are available to assist, aligning with Sunningdale's customer-focused ethos. Despite these conveniences, it’s important to note that accessible toilets and staff-assisted mobility are not currently provided, so planning ahead where possible is advised.

Yeovil Junction is well-equipped to help you kick off your journey with ease. The station operates a ticket office open from 06:00 to 19:20 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 08:55 to 18:25 on Sundays. For added convenience, ticket machines are accessible and include options for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, making it easier to plan ahead and collect tickets purchased online.
There are several customer service amenities available. While the station lacks luggage storage services, it does have CCTV and customer help points to ensure safety and timely assistance. Furthermore, public Wi-Fi is accessible, and a helpful refreshment café is also available if you wish to grab a coffee before your journey.
Yeovil Junction connects you to various transport links. If a rail replacement service is needed, it's conveniently located at the station car park off Newton Road. For more detailed bus connections, travelers can find printable journey plans here, ensuring you don't miss out on local explorations.
Though there are no cycle hire facilities, bike storage is available with 16 spaces monitored by CCTV. For those driving to the station, parking options abound with 197 spaces, including six accessible spots, all available through RingGo's easy-to-use service.
